WebThroughout New England, water is often found at about 300 feet, but wells for household use usually range from about 100 feet to 500 feet deep. There are some places, however, where a well can be more than 1,000 feet deep. How deep the drilling company must dig for your well determines the basic cost, since most companies charge by the foot. WebOct 11, 2007 · Yeah, I tie a brick on the end of a rope to test the depth of my bored well. It's easy to tell when it hits the water, and you just let it settle slowly until you feel it hit the bottom. Pull the rope up and measure from the bottom until the rope is dry. WebDNR Well Driller Viewer. The DNR’s Well Driller Viewer is an interactive map displaying information to assist drillers in siting wells, including well records. The map can now be used on mobile devices with ArcGIS Explorer Mobile app. Download the app, then search for the map called “Well Driller Viewer – Mobile-Friendly Map.”. WebMost of the well data in the Pennsylvania Groundwater Information System are from completion reports submitted by the water well drillers, and more than 55,000 records of field-located wells came from a U.S. Geological Survey database. Starting in the mid-1960s, drillers were sending paper water well completion reports to the bureau.
